Transaction 17478f95e939989378d461a466b9ae523e374f668769cb06f514b15ad2d1fb40
1 Input
2 Outputs
- 17478f95e939989378d461a466b9ae523e374f668769cb06f514b15ad2d1fb40:0
- 17478f95e939989378d461a466b9ae523e374f668769cb06f514b15ad2d1fb40:1
value 24517
address 15sWKRHdCqaCFAHyNG5Skb879G1efYuiai
value 294901
address 32vM3tcYv5pUykFRUU9kB1a5nsPpwabmRM